Who We Are


Williams International is a privately-owned company that develops and manufactures jet engines for both military and commercial aircraft applications. The Opportunity


Williams International has an exciting opportunity for a Business Development Intern to join our team for summer 2027.


The Business Development Intern works as a member of the Business Development team, under the direction and guidance of a Director, to assist in the development of market research products to inform company decision makers; the development of marketing strategies; the development of should-cost estimates; the implementation of systems to improve the collection and communication of market information; and the preparation of proposals including estimates, scope of work, schedules, terms and conditions and prices for various customer requests for proposals. Close coordination with other groups within Williams International and the customer is necessary.
